John mentoring Irish band


Los Angeles, Feb 9 (IANS): Singer Elton John is mentoring a group of Irish boys who impressed him with their music.

The 65-year-old came across the band The Strypes after seeing a YouTube video of their performance, reports femalefirst.co.uk.

"They're 15 and 16-year-old boys from Ireland, and someone sent me a video of them playing on YouTube... and here they are playing this Bo Diddley song, 'You can't judge a book by its cover'," John said during a US chat show.

"They have a knowledge of R&B and blues at 16 years of age that I have only amassed in my 65 years," he added.

John was so impressed by the young boys that he even compared them to Beatles and Rolling Stones.

"They're playing music like the Rolling Stones used to or the Yardbirds or the Beatles, and it's astonishing to find kids of that age wanting to play music like that; most kids wanna be Justin Bieber. They're just like a breath of fresh air," John said.

"They came for Sunday lunch to my house... They walked through the door and you think, 'God, these boys are stars; they look like the Beatles'. They're amazing and they're great musicians," he added.
